Craig-Moffat Airport (KCAG) has 1 runway. Runway 07/25 is 5,606 ft long and 100 ft wide. The surface is asphalt. Magnetic headings are 83° for Runway 07 and 263° for Runway 25. No ILS runway ends are published for this field.
This is an uncontrolled airport. There is no control tower. Pattern altitude is not published in the facts. For light piston operations, use a standard 1,000 ft AGL pattern unless the current FAA Chart Supplement or local procedures say otherwise. No LAHSO notes are published. No runway-specific noise abatement notes are published.

Traffic pattern
Pattern altitude is not published for KCAG. For light piston aircraft, use a standard 1,000 ft AGL pattern unless local guidance says otherwise. This airport is non-towered, so pilots self-announce and sequence with traffic in the pattern. Runway 07/25 is the only runway listed. Use the published magnetic headings of 83° and 263° when orienting the pattern. No right-traffic exception is published in the facts. No runway-specific pattern notes are published.
